How to Say 'barber' in Darija

Hallaq (حلاق) is the Moroccan Darija word for "barber". It is pronounced /hallaq/. It belongs to the work category and is considered beginner-level vocabulary. Darija (Moroccan Arabic) borrows many words from Spanish, French, and Amazigh — hallaq is a common word you'll hear in daily conversations across Morocco.
